Course Details

Introduction to Virtual Design in Electronics Industry: Understanding the basics, benefits, and challenges of virtual design in the electronics industry.
3D Modeling and Simulation: Creating 3D models of electronic components and systems, and performing simulations.
Printed Circuit Board (PCB) Design: Designing and optimizing PCBs using virtual design tools.
Electronic Design Automation (EDA) Software: Overview and hands-on training of popular EDA software tools.
Signal Integrity Analysis: Analyzing and ensuring signal integrity in high-speed electronic designs.
Thermal Analysis and Management: Identifying and mitigating thermal issues in electronic designs.
Real-time and Embedded Systems Design: Designing and testing real-time and embedded systems virtually.
Collaborative Design and Data Management: Collaborating with teams and managing design data in a virtual environment.
Virtual Validation and Verification: Validating and verifying electronic designs in a virtual environment.
Regulations and Compliance in Virtual Design: Understanding relevant regulations and ensuring compliance in virtual design.
